Gather Your Materials
- Canvas or paper
- Acrylic or watercolor paints
- Paintbrushes (various sizes)
- Palette for mixing colors
- A cup of water
- Paper towels or a rag
Step-by-Step Instructions
1. Sketch Your Froge
Begin by lightly sketching the outline of a froge on your canvas or paper, using a pencil. Focus on capturing the froge's unique features: the wide smile, big eyes, and little fingers!
2. Choose Your Colors
Select a vibrant green for the froge's body. Don't be afraid to experiment with other shades for depth and shadow. πΈβ¨
3. Start Painting
Start by painting the body with your chosen green color. Use a larger brush for broad areas and a smaller one for details. Add shadows and highlights to give your froge dimension.
4. Paint the Background
Choose a complementary background color that makes your froge stand out. This might be a soft blue sky or a lush green pond setting.
5. Add Details
Use a fine brush to add details like the froge's eyes, smile, and any final touches. Make it lively and expressive! π
